# Notes:
#  1. `create_file_list` & `file_check` functions defined in PBR_FileIO.R
#  2. File name convention = 'Txa_XY';
#    where: Txa = "Cet" or "Pin" for cetacean or pinniped
#      and: X = trial number (Wade 1998; Table 2)
#           Y = A (CV_N = 0.20 & F_R = 1.0)
#             = B (CV_N = 0.80 & F_R = 1.0)
#             = C (CV_N = 0.20 & F_R = 0.5)
#             = D (CV_N = 0.80 & F_R = 0.5)
#  3. For example, Cet_2D = Cetacean trial #2. For that trial:
#      Biased abundance estimates ->
#      N{hat} = 2.0 * N{true}
#      with CV_N = 0.8 and F_R = 0.50
#----------------------------------------------------------------------------- #
